时间:2023-05-05 来源:网络 人气:
在Linux系统中,文件和文件夹的管理是我们经常需要处理的事情。那么如何通过命令来删除、创建文件(夹)呢?本文将为大家详细介绍Linux系统下删除和创建文件(夹)的命令。
一、删除文件
1.rm命令
rm命令是Linux系统中最常用的删除命令之一Linux删除文件(夹)、创建文件(夹)命令是什么[荐],可以用于删除单个或多个文件。具体使用方法如下:
bash
rm[选项]文件名
其中,选项主要有以下几种:
--f:强制删除,不提示用户确认;
--i:交互式删除,每次删除前询问用户是否确认;
--r或-R:递归删除,可以删除目录及其子目录中的所有内容。
例如,要删除当前目录下的test.txt文件:
bash
rmtest.txt
如果想要强制删除,则可以加上-f选项:
bash
rm-ftest.txt
如果要删除一个目录及其子目录中的所有内容,则可以使用-r选项:
bash
rm-rtestdir
2.unlink命令
unlink命令也可以用于删除文件,但它只能用于删除单个文件,无法递归删除目录和子目录中的内容。具体使用方法如下:
bash
unlink文件名
例如,要删除当前目录下的test.txt文件:
bash
unlinktest.txt
二、删除文件夹
linux删除文件夹命令_linux解压zip文件命令_Linux删除文件(夹)、创建文件(夹)命令是什么[荐]
1.rm命令
rm命令虽然主要用于删除文件,但它也可以用于删除目录及其子目录中的所有内容。具体使用方法如下:
bash
rm-r[选项]目录名
其中,选项与删除文件时的选项相同。
例如,要删除当前目录下的testdir目录及其子目录中的所有内容:
bash
rm-rtestdir
2.rmdir命令
rmdir命令是Linux系统中专门用于删除空目录的命令。如果要删除非空目录,则需要先使用rm命令递归删除该目录中的所有内容。具体使用方法如下:
bash
rmdir目录名
例如,要删除当前目录下的testdir目录:
bash
rmdirtestdir
三、创建文件
1.touch命令
touch命令可以用于创建空文件或修改已有文件的时间戳。如果指定的文件不存在,则touch会创建一个新文件;如果文件已经存在,则touch会修改该文件的访问时间和修改时间为当前时间。具体使用方法如下:
bash
touch文件名
例如,要在当前目录下创建一个名为test.txt的空文件:
bash
touchtest.txt
2.cat命令
cat命令也可以用于创建空文件。具体使用方法如下:
bash
cat>文件名
然后在新的一行中输入文件内容,最后按下Ctrl+D键保存退出即可。
Linux删除文件(夹)、创建文件(夹)命令是什么[荐]_linux解压zip文件命令_linux删除文件夹命令
例如,要在当前目录下创建一个名为test.txt的空文件:
bash
cat>test.txt
四、创建文件夹
1.mkdir命令
mkdir命令是Linux系统中用于创建目录的命令。具体使用方法如下:
bash
mkdir[选项]目录名
其中,选项主要有以下几种:
--p:递归创建目录,如果父目录不存在,则会先创建父目录;
--m:设置目录的权限。
例如,要在当前目录下创建一个名为testdir的目录:
bash
mkdirtestdir
如果想要递归创建多层目录,则可以使用-p选项:
bash
mkdir-p/tmp/testdir/subdir
2.cp命令
cp命令虽然主要用于复制文件,但它也可以用于创建目录。具体使用方法如下:
bash
cp-r源目录目标目录
例如Linux删除文件(夹)、创建文件(夹)命令是什么[荐],要在当前目录下创建一个名为testdir的目录:
bash
cp-r/usr/share/doc/testtestdir
以上就是Linux系统中删除和创建文件(夹)的命令详解。希望本文能对大家有所帮助。
【游戏】如果你喜欢Linux系统的管理工作,不妨试试《终端领主》这款游戏,你将成为一名终端管理员,管理各种虚拟机和系统资源,体验真实的Linux系统管理工作。